Thanks! Here's my tentative plans for the next release:

Bug fixes:
 - Brian's inbox bug
 - Jeff's index.c:901 bug (There's a Ferret trac item for this now.)

Features:
 - GPG support
 - attachment forwarding
 - maybe: tab-completion in to: and cc: for composing messages

Comments? Complaints?
